Ingredients
-
1 cup water
-
1 cup dark brown sugar
-
2 teaspoons maple extract
-
1 (12 ounce) package fresh cranberries
-
10 dried Mission figs, chopped
-
1 (5 inch) fresh rosemary sprig
Directions
-
Bring water, brown sugar, and maple extract to a boil in a non-reactive saucepan. Add cranberries and figs. Cook over medium heat, stirring frequently, until slightly thickened, about 5 minutes. Add rosemary and cook until sauce is thickened, about 5 minutes more.
-
Carefully remove rosemary sprig and discard. Remove pot from the burner and let cool, about 10 minutes. Pour sauce into a bowl and refrigerate until ready to serve.
Cook's Note:
Use a spatter shield over your pot; when the cranberries burst they can spatter tiny bits of the hot sugar.
